
项目需求文档和PRD的区别在于:PRD(产品需求文档)是项目需求文档的一种具体形式、PRD更聚焦产品功能细节、项目需求文档涵盖范围更广(包括非功能性需求)。 其中最关键的是PRD的聚焦性——它通常由产品经理编写,详细描述产品的功能逻辑、用户交互流程及技术实现边界,例如电商App的"购物车结算按钮触发校验库存"的完整交互规则,而项目需求文档可能同时包含市场目标、合规要求等非直接功能需求。
一、概念定义与核心目标的差异
项目需求文档(Project Requirements Document)是项目启动阶段形成的纲领性文件,其核心在于界定项目边界和成功标准。它通常由项目经理主导编写,需要涵盖业务背景、项目目标、成功指标、资源规划等全局要素。例如某银行数字化转型项目中,文档会明确"6个月内实现30%线下业务迁移至线上"的战略目标,同时规定数据安全需符合PCI DSS标准,这类非功能性需求与具体产品功能无关但直接影响项目执行。
产品需求文档(PRD)则是产品开发团队的行动圣经,其存在价值在于将抽象需求转化为可执行方案。典型PRD会包含用户故事地图、功能流程图、字段定义等细节,比如定义社交APP的"消息已读状态"功能时,需明确前端显示规则(双蓝勾)、数据同步机制(WebSocket实时推送)、异常处理(网络中断时本地缓存记录)等具体技术实现维度。这种颗粒度的差异使得PRD平均页数往往是项目需求文档的3-5倍。
二、内容结构与受众对象的区别
在组织结构上,项目需求文档采用金字塔式叙述结构。开篇必然呈现商业论证(Business Case),例如"开发智能客服系统预计降低25%人工成本",后续章节按优先级排列需求。其读者群涵盖高管、法务、财务等跨部门角色,因此会避免使用Axure原型图等技术细节,转而采用ROI分析、风险评估等管理层熟悉的表达方式。某医疗IT项目的案例显示,其文档中67%内容用于阐述HIPAA合规性改造带来的市场机会。
PRD则呈现模块化特征,通常按功能模块拆分章节。移动端PRD会独立"登录注册"、"支付流程"等章节,每个模块包含界面元素表(如输入框字符限制)、状态转换图(密码错误三次后锁定)、API规范(/v1/login的响应码定义)。主要读者是UI设计师、开发工程师、测试工程师,因此大量使用UML时序图、状态机等专业符号。调研数据显示,优质PRD中技术图表占比普遍超过40%,显著高于项目需求文档的12%占比。
三、编写流程与迭代周期的不同
项目需求文档遵循瀑布式开发节奏,通常在立项评审前冻结。某跨国ERP实施项目显示,其需求文档历经3个月打磨,通过20+次跨部门会议确定最终版,后续变更需走正式的变更控制流程。这种刚性源于其对预算和工期的约束作用,如文档中"支持9国语言本地化"的条款直接关联到200万美元的翻译服务采购合同。
PRD则保持敏捷迭代特性,即使在开发阶段也可调整。主流互联网团队采用"版本树"管理PRD,例如v1.2.3代表第3次功能优化迭代。某头部电商的PRD管理系统显示,大促活动相关文档平均每周更新1.7次,包括新增"预售尾款合并支付"等场景规则。这种动态性要求PRD必须配备完善的变更日志(Change Log),明确标注每个修改点的责任人、影响范围及关联代码分支。
四、质量评估标准的维度对比
评估项目需求文档的核心指标是完整性。ISO 29148标准要求覆盖6大要素:业务目标、利益相关方清单、约束条件、假设前提、需求追溯矩阵、验收标准。某政府基建项目审计案例表明,缺失"极端天气应对预案"的需求文档导致承包商成功索赔1200万元工期延误费,这凸显了全面性的法律意义。
PRD的质量评判更侧重精确性。Google产品团队推行的"3C标准"要求:Clear(交互规则无歧义)、Complete(覆盖所有异常流)、Consistent(术语全网统一)。典型反面案例是某金融APP因PRD未明确"转账金额上限校验顺序",导致出现先扣款后提示超限的致命缺陷。行业数据显示,PRD缺陷导致的返工成本是设计稿错误的3倍,这促使头部企业引入需求评审自动化工具,如通过自然语言处理检测PRD中的模糊表述。
五、行业应用场景的典型分化
在传统制造业,项目需求文档演变为QFD(质量功能展开)矩阵。汽车零部件供应商的文档会将"降低异响投诉率"的客户需求,转化为"门密封条压缩力控制在35±2N"的工程参数,这种转化需要深厚的领域知识。研究显示,优质QFD文档能使产品缺陷率降低40%,但编制耗时通常占项目周期的15%-20%。
互联网行业的PRD则呈现工具化趋势。大厂普遍使用定制化模板,如字节跳动的"PRD五要素"框架:场景故事(用户视角)、数据规则(字段级定义)、埋点方案(监控需求)、实验分组(A/B测试配置)、下线预案(功能回滚机制)。这种结构化写作使PRD机器可读性提升,某推荐算法项目的PRD直接被转化为测试用例,自动化覆盖率高达78%。值得注意的是,随着AI产品兴起,PRD新增了伦理审查章节,如自动驾驶系统的"危险场景责任归属"说明。
六、数字化时代的融合发展趋势
现代项目管理工具正在模糊两类文档的界限。Jira等平台支持需求分层管理,Epic对应项目目标(提升用户留存),User Story落实具体功能(新增签到提醒)。某SaaS公司的实践表明,这种结构使需求变更响应速度提升60%,但要求产品经理同时具备战略思维和细节把控能力。
行业专家预测,未来5年将出现智能需求编排系统。通过NLP技术自动提取会议纪要中的战略需求,关联历史PRD组件库生成初稿,人工仅需进行20%的校准工作。某实验室原型显示,该系统能将文档编写耗时压缩至传统方法的1/5,但当前瓶颈在于对领域知识的理解深度——这正是人类专家的不可替代价值所在。
相关问答FAQs:
项目需求文档和PRD有什么不同之处?
项目需求文档(Project Requirements Document)通常更广泛地涵盖项目的整体需求,包括项目的背景、目标、范围、约束条件和利益相关者的期望。而PRD(Product Requirements Document)则专注于特定产品的功能需求、用户体验、界面设计和技术细节。PRD是项目需求文档的一部分,通常用于指导产品开发团队。
在编写项目需求文档时需要注意哪些要素?
编写项目需求文档时,重要的是要清晰地描述项目的背景、目标和范围,同时确保涵盖利益相关者的需求和期望。此外,文档应包括项目的时间表、资源要求和风险评估。这有助于团队在项目生命周期中保持一致,并确保所有相关方的期望得到满足。
PRD中的功能需求应如何有效组织?
在PRD中,功能需求可以按照优先级进行组织,确保团队能够集中精力开发最重要的功能。使用用户故事或用例的方式,可以清楚地描述每个功能的目的和用户需求。同时,为每个功能提供详细的接受标准,可以帮助开发团队理解实现这些功能的具体要求。
如何确保项目需求文档和PRD的一致性?
保持项目需求文档和PRD的一致性需要定期的沟通和更新。团队应定期审查这两个文档,确保它们在目标、范围和功能需求上保持一致。此外,采用版本控制和变更日志可以帮助追踪文档的历史变更,确保所有相关方始终使用最新版本的信息。
文章包含AI辅助创作:项目需求文档和prd的区别,发布者:不及物动词,转载请注明出处:https://worktile.com/kb/p/3921989
微信扫一扫
支付宝扫一扫